You’re all about smart shopping, what advice do you have for those wanting to look fab on a budget?

Don’t be afraid to get your hands dirty! Go straight to the sale and clearance racks in stores. Trust me, if you want a good deal, you gotta put in time and effort. It’s not easy finding deals you know! Also, be a SMART shopper – save on trendy pieces and splurge on timeless classics you’ll wear forever. Discount stores like TJ Maxx, Ross, Marshalls, Off Saks Fifth, etc., carry designer items for (much) less.

We love how you infuse trends into a classic wardrobe. What’s your secret?

Don’t try and wear too many trends at once, and make sure the trend suits you! Don’t wear or not wear something because it’s “in.” Make it your own! It’s all about confidence. Wear what makes you feel like a rockstar.
